Sorry! This site requires JavaScript. Virtually nothing will work without it. Please enable it in your browser.


Jack the Ripper

Important places

Whitechapel (84)
London (7,094)

Regions

Tower Hamlets (147)

Countries

United Kingdom (21,421)

Other geographical areas

Greater London (7,856)